Total synthesis of plagiochin D, a macrocyclic bis(bibenzyl) from liverworts by intramolecular Still-Kelly reaction
Fukuyama, Yoshiyasu,Yaso, Hideyuki,Nakamura, Kazuhiko,Kodama, Mitsuaki
, p. 105 - 108 (1999)
Plagiochin D (4), a unique macrocyclic bis(bibenzyl) having both a biphenyl ether and a biaryl units isolated from the liverwort Plagiochila acanthophylla, was synthesized. The key 16-membered ring closure of a dibromoperrottetin. A derivative 13 was realized by Pd(0) catalyzed intramolecular Still-Kelly reaction.
